Confusion Matrix

Upload a labeled CSV and see where decisions diverge. Works for QA on your moderation team, an LLM judge, a classifier, or any labeling workflow.

Two columns is all you need: the correct label and the label that was actually assigned. We’ll match them up, count where they agree and disagree, and draw the matrix. Sample data is loaded below so you can see the shape right away.

Rows: actual · Columns: predicted

Green cells along the diagonal are correct calls. Coral cells off the diagonal are mismatches; deeper coral means more of them. Empty cells are pairs that never occurred.
